Key Responsibilities:
- Provide strategic oversight and administrative supervision of all nursing staff, including nurse managers and direct caregivers.
- Develop, implement, and review comprehensive resident care plans that address individual medical and psychosocial needs.
- Ensure compliance with long-term care regulations, Medicare guidelines, HIPAA privacy standards, and all applicable federal and Massachusetts state regulations.
- Oversee documentation review processes within electronic health record (EHR) systems to ensure accuracy, completeness, and confidentiality of medical records.
- Manage nursing staff schedules to maintain appropriate staffing levels while optimizing operational efficiency.
- Supervise the administration of medications and treatments in accordance with physician orders and regulatory requirements.
- Lead quality assurance and performance improvement initiatives by analyzing clinical data, including:
- Minimum Data Set (MDS) assessments
- Resident outcomes
- Incident reports
- Facilitate effective communication among interdisciplinary teams, including physicians, therapists, social workers, residents, and families, to ensure coordinated, resident-centered care.
- Conduct regular audits of medical records and clinical documentation to ensure compliance with documentation review protocols.
- Stay current with evolving long-term care regulations and update policies and procedures as necessary to maintain accreditation and regulatory compliance.
Qualifications:
The ideal candidate will have:
- Active Massachusetts Registered Nurse (RN) license.
- Several years of progressive leadership experience in a Skilled Nursing Facility (SNF) or Long-Term Care (LTC) setting.
- Strong knowledge of:
- Massachusetts Department Of Public Health (DPH) regulations
- State survey processes
- Clinical operations within long-term care
- Demonstrated leadership skills with the ability to mentor, support, and lead a collaborative nursing team.
